Bank AlJazira’ shareholders will vote on financial statements, as well as board and auditor reports for 2021, during the ordinary general meeting (OGM) slated on April 19, the bank said in a bourse statement.
Shareholders will also vote on appointing an auditor for Q2, Q3, and 2022, as well as Q1 2023, in addition to discharging board members from liabilities for 2021. They will also vote on approving various business contracts concluded by the bank in 2021.
Shareholders can vote on the OGM agenda through Tadawulaty system from April 15.
